砝碼組能秤出的最大重量就是裡面所有砝碼的總重,超過就一定要加砝碼, 那要加多少呢?要盡可能加較重的砝碼,就可以早點到達40克的總重;
比如說,假設我們已有砝碼組的總重是x克, 想要秤x+1克的時候就需要加砝碼, 要加的砝碼應該是x+(x+1)=2x+1克,這樣就可以用一邊擺x克,另一邊擺2x+1克,來秤出x+1克了;
用這樣的邏輯從1克開始往上推: (1)砝碼組(無)總重:0克,要秤1克物品時會不夠:加1克砝碼; (2)砝碼組(1克)總重:1克,要秤2克物品時會不夠:加3克砝碼; (3)砝碼組(1克, 3克)總重:4克,要秤5克物品時會不夠:加9克砝碼; (4)砝碼組(1克, 3克, 9克)總重:13克,要秤14克物品時會不夠:加27克砝碼; (5)砝碼組(1克, 3克, 9克, 27克)總重:40克,結束。